Nasa reveals orbit of asteroid that could collide with Earth in 2032

Days after it was confirmed that asteroid 2024 YR4 has a 1-in-83 chance of colliding with Earth, American space agency, Nasa has charted the course of its orbit and the object's trajectory in space. Nasa's Center of Near Earth Object Studies is tracking the asteroid and has already prepared its projected orbit that brings it in extreme proximity to Earth. Based on current projections, the asteroid is projected to come within 1,06,200 kilometres of the planet. However, researchers are observing its movement to further enhance their data, which could lead to better projection and improved close approach distance.
